








The Polo was never sold in America, but apparently the idea existed, and this was supposedly the prototypepe
It features larger bumpers, running lights, cutouts for narrow license plates, sealed-beam headlights, two reverse lights, emission-related components in the engine bay, etc.
A very early ’81 Polo with chassis number 000117, only 1,400 miles on the clock, originally from the VW Museum and later part of the Hermann Walter collection.
